There are a variety of East Asian zithers, including Chinese guzheng, Japanese koto, Korean gayageum, Mongolian yatga, etc. sharing striking similarities. This paper makes a comparative study between the gayageum and the koto in terms of their structural characteristics, basic playing techniques, historical significance, origins and tuning methods.
